当前位置: 移动技术网 > IT编程>网页制作>HTML > 牛客_数组中的逆序对

牛客_数组中的逆序对

2020年08月10日  | 移动技术网IT编程  | 我要评论
题目在数组中的两个数字,如果前面一个数字大于后面的数字,则这两个数字组成一个逆序对。输入一个数组,求出这个数组中的逆序对的总数P。并将P对1000000007取模的结果输出。即输出P%1000000007思路题目描述:给定一个数组arr, 数组元素各不相同,求arr[i] > arr[j] 且 i < j的个数。 首先还是提出两个问题,带着问题来看题解,我觉得效率更好。Q1:为什么归并排序需要额外的空间?Q2:为什么此题的最优解法可以借助归并排序的思想?——————————————

题目

在数组中的两个数字,如果前面一个数字大于后面的数字,则这两个数字组成一个逆序对。输入一个数组,求出这个数组中的逆序对的总数P。并将P对1000000007取模的结果输出。即输出P%1000000007
在这里插入图片描述

思路

题目描述:给定一个数组arr, 数组元素各不相同,求arr[i] > arr[j] 且 i < j的个数。 首先还是提出两个问题,带着问题来看题解,我觉得效率更好。
Q1:为什么归并排序需要额外的空间?
Q2:为什么此题的最优解法可以借助归并排序的思想?
————————————————————————————
暴力方法,没有通过运行

本文地址:https://blog.csdn.net/qq_41347482/article/details/107889358

如您对本文有疑问或者有任何想说的,请点击进行留言回复,万千网友为您解惑!

相关文章:

验证码:
移动技术网